| Obverse description | Bust of Francesco I d'Este, Duke of Modena and Reggio, facing right, with flowing hair and draped shoulders, rendered in a crude hammered style typical of minor copper coinage of the period. The portrait occupies the majority of the field, with the facial features and drapery visible despite the characteristic wear and irregular flan. A partial Latin legend surrounds the effigy, reading FRA I M R E C D VII, abbreviating the ruler's titles as Duke of Modena, Reggio, and Carpi. The flan is irregular in shape, consistent with hand-struck production. |
